Tell us about that torx bolt on top of the Recoil Lug.

It is called a Barcloc (you can search it on YT for american rifle companys video on it). It sits between the action and barrel itself and allows someone to change the barrel with nothing more than a hex wrench.

Ted from ARC basically invented it since people wanted a "quick" detach .method for those who dont want to buy an action wrench and vise

It is not a part of recoil lug but an actual separate piece. Just to be clear lol
